Aerospace Engineering in Overland Park, KS Overview

Overland Park, Kansas (pop. 197,238) has 13 colleges offering Aerospace Engineering programs. The local cost of living index of 103 is near the national average, with average rent near campus at $1,092/month. Aerospace Engineering has seen growing enrollment nationally, reflecting rising employer demand for Aerodynamics and Propulsion skills. The adjusted starting salary in Overland Park is approximately $82,400.

Aerospace Engineering Salary in Overland Park (COL-Adjusted)

Salaries adjusted for Overland Park's cost of living index of 103 (national average = 100).

Entry Level (0-2 yrs)
$82,400(+$2,400 vs national)
Mid Career (5-9 yrs)
$118,450(+$3,450 vs national)
Senior Level (15+ yrs)
$149,350(+$4,350 vs national)

Note: National average Aerospace Engineering salary: $80,000 starting, $115,000 mid-career, $145,000 senior level.Overland Park adjustment factor: 1.03x based on the local cost of living index.
